IPA: /ˈʃeɪpəbl/
KK: /ˈʃeɪpəbl/
Able to be formed or molded into a particular shape or form.
The clay is shapable, making it easy to create different sculptures.
Shapable → It is formed from "shape" (from Old English *sceapian*, meaning to form or create) and "-able" (meaning capable of). The word "shapable" means capable of being shaped or formed.
